Author: Andrew Klavan
Charlie West went to bed one night an ordinary high school student-when he woke up, he was a hunted man. Terrorists are trying to kill him. The police want to arrest him for the stabbing death of his best friend. He doesn't know whose side he's one or whom to trust. Is he a terrorist himself? A murderer? He isn't sure. The second book in The Homelanders series finds Charlie West on the run. He woke up one morning, not remembering anything from the past year, finding himself the target of terrorist and police officials. One of Charlies friends has been murdered, and he is the prime suspect.

Charlie heads home to hopefully get some answers, and maybe some of his memory back. A thrilling adventure for adults and teens alike, THE LONG WAY HOME is an action-packed page-turner that manages to bring different messages to the reader.

THE LONG WAY HOME may be the second in the series, but it does stand alone. There are many flashbacks within the novel that catch the reader up with what happened in the previous work, THE LAST THING I REMEMBER. I look forward to reading more from this author, and so are my two teenagers.

What would you do if you woke up one morning and couldn't remember anything that happened to you in the past year? What if you realized you were wanted for murder and for being part of a terrorist group? What if that terrorist group wanted you dead?

This is what has happened to Charlie. Having no idea where else to turn up clues to his mysterious lost year, he returns to the most dangerous place - his hometown where it all started. There, the girlfriend and friends he doesn't remember decide to help him uncover the truth.

With the truth well-hidden and people wanting to erase his future, will Charlie be able to save himself and keep his friends safe at the same time? What really happened during the past year? One thing's for sure - life will never be the same for Charlie again.

Action-packed from start to finish, this page-turner will keep you glued to your seat. The story reads fast and the plot is intense. The characters are well-developed, and reluctant and avid readers alike will have a hard time putting THE LONG WAY HOME down. I would, however, recommend reading THE LAST THING I REMEMBER, the first book in the series, before starting this one.
